- Abstract: Axially chiral atropisomeric compounds are widely applied in asymmetric catalysis and medicinal chemistry. In particular, axially chiral indole‐ and indoline‐based frameworks have been recognised as important heterobiaryl classes because they are the core units of bioactive natural alkaloids, chiral ligands and bioactive compounds. Among them, the synthesis of C7‐substituted indole biaryls and the analogous indoline derivatives is particularly challenging, and methods for their efficient synthesis are in high demand. Transition‐metal catalysis is considered one of the most efficient methods to construct atropisomers. Here, we report the enantioselective synthesis of C7‐indolino‐ and C7‐indolo biaryl atropisomers by means of C−H functionalisation catalysed by chiral Rh Jas Cp complexes. Abstract : The first enantioselective synthesis of C7‐indolino‐ and C7‐indolo‐biaryl atropisomers by means of C−H functionalisation catalysed by our chiral rhodium complex (Rh Jas Cp) is reported. The reaction works for a wide range of substrates and gives excellent yields (up to 92 %) and very good level of enantioselectivity (up to 90 % ee ). Furthermore, this transformation tolerates a variety of functional groups in both indoles and indolines.
